在生成Android build时,android文档指出,只有在have signed之后才能使用zipalign。
但是,签名的全部目的不就是为了确保您的存档不被修改吗?
我不明白你怎么能签署一些东西,然后修改它,它仍然可以处于签名状态。
发布于 2012-09-06 22:56:46
zipalign与修改有所不同。它对齐zip头字节,所以当你的应用程序在设备上运行时,它启动(在内存中解压)更快,并且比非对齐的zip占用更少的内存。它不会修改存档中的文件,所以签名在它之后是有效的。
发布于 2020-12-19 01:38:32
实际上,文档https://developer.android.com/studio/command-line/zipalign说您需要在签名前使用zipalign对齐,这是有意义的。我猜你读错了文档。
https://stackoverflow.com/questions/12302484
复制相似问题